The phrase "Every person reaches the level of their incompetence" is associated with the Peter Principle, which was formulated by Dr. Laurence J. Peter in his 1969 book, "The Peter Principle: Why Things Always Go Wrong." The principle suggests that in a hierarchy, people tend to be promoted until they reach a position where they are no longer competent. This concept highlights the limitations of promotion based solely on performance in previous roles.
